      다국어 초록 (Multilingual Abstract)

      This study investigated the current implementation of artificial intelligence (AI) systems in the fashion industry by analyzing various case studies of companies and brands. Through a systematic review of secondary data, the study categorized and examined AI applications across different stages of the fashion value chain, specifically in fashion manufacturing and retail. Case studies from various companies and brands were collected from secondary sources, including research papers, articles, and reports, and then analyzed. The results indicate that in the manufacturing sector, AI is utilized in the planning, development, and production stages, with significant roles in demand forecasting, trend analysis, design development, prototype production and mass production support, and quality inspection. In the retail sector, AI is employed to predict consumer behavior through big data analysis, enhance sales efficiency, and support personalized recommendation services, virtual fitting, chatbots, image search, logistics optimization, as well as AI-driven shopping platforms. The findings confirm that AI technology is driving innovation across the entire fashion industry, transforming the traditional operations that are a part of planning, design, production, retail, consumer communication, and logistics.
